Fingerboards are miniature skateboards designed for finger tricks and stunts. They allow enthusiasts to practice skateboarding skills on a smaller scale, often featuring realistic designs and components.

FAQs

How can I choose the best fingerboard for my needs?

Consider your skill level, preferred style, and budget. Beginners might start with a complete set, while advanced users may prefer customizing their boards.

What are the key features to look for when selecting fingerboards?

Look for quality materials, wheel hardness, deck shape, and the availability of customization options to suit your preferences.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ing fingerboards?

One common mistake is choosing a fingerboard that is too advanced for their skill level. It's essential to match the board to your current abilities.

Can I perform tricks on any fingerboard?

Yes, but some fingerboards are designed specifically for tricks and may perform better than others. Look for boards with a good grip and responsive wheels.

How do I maintain my fingerboard?

Regularly check for wear on the wheels and grip tape. Clean the board with a soft cloth and replace parts as needed to ensure optimal performance.
